Domestic Metals Corp. saw a significant drop in its stock price, raising concerns among investors.

In yesterday's trading session, Domestic Metals Corp. (DMCU.V) experienced a steep decline, closing down 16.00% at CA$0.21. This sharp drop has left investors questioning the company's future prospects.

Market Reaction

Advertisement

The 16.00% drop in Domestic Metals Corp.'s stock price yesterday has raised eyebrows among investors. With a market cap of about CA$15 million, the decline suggests potential unease about the company's future.

Lack of Recent News

Despite the significant drop, there was no major news from Domestic Metals Corp. that could explain the decline. Investors are left speculating about the reasons for the downturn, especially in a market where small-cap companies often face volatility.

Looking Ahead

As Domestic Metals Corp. moves forward, investors will be keeping a close eye on any updates regarding its private placements and financial health. Without substantial news or improvements, the stock may continue to face pressure in the market.
